WebWhen you apply for a mortgage, we’ll consider you to be self-employed if you have more than a 20% share of the business from which you get your main income. You could be a … WebIf you have a new business or you have been self employed for less than 1 year, you may still have an opportunity to get a mortgage. While most lenders will require you to have been self employed for at least two years with tax returns to support the income, there are other options for you. FEATURES Self-employed borrowers with documentation to support their income have access to all existing 1 to 4 unit CMHC Mortgage Loan Insurance programs subject to the same criteria and insurance premiums as borrowers with more predictable income.
